A viral video circulating across social media platforms appears to show a woman matching the description of influencer Ashlee Jenae being chased through a hotel stairwell and hallway by a bald man. The footage, which has racked up millions of views, claims to depict Jenae fleeing her fiancé Joe McCann shortly before she was found dead in her hotel room. But legal representatives for McCann say the video is a complete fabrication.
The clip has fueled intense online speculation around the death of the 31-year-old Miami-based influencer, who passed away in April 2026 during a birthday trip to Zanzibar, Tanzania. But in a statement released this week, McCann’s attorney, Edward Andrew Paltzik, dismissed the footage entirely. “This video is an atrocious deep fake,” Paltzik said. The legal team is now investigating who created and distributed the footage, with plans to take “forceful legal action” against those responsible.
Jenae and fiancé Joe McCann had traveled to Tanzania to celebrate her 31st birthday. Days before her death, McCann proposed during what appeared to be a safari excursion, and Jenae shared the moment joyfully on her Instagram page.
But the trip took a devastating turn. According to police reports, a disturbance was reported from the couple’s hotel room on the night of April 8. Hotel staff separated the two, moving McCann to a different villa. Hours later, a room service attendant found Jenae unresponsive. She was rushed to a local hospital, where her death was confirmed.
Tanzanian authorities have stated they believe Jenae died by suicide following what they described as a “misunderstanding” with McCann. However, Jenae’s family has publicly disputed this conclusion, calling her death “suspicious” and commissioning an independent autopsy. McCann remained in Tanzania for nearly a month cooperating with authorities before being cleared to return to the United States.
